Topic: Scientists say that junk food is harmful to people’s health. Some people think that the answer to this problem is to educate people. Others think education will not work. Discuss both views and give your opinion.

Band 8 IELTS Essay

Junk food or processed foods have become a trend. People mostly use them as evening snacks or morning breakfast. Most people tend to indulge in processed foods which can adversely affect their health. To solve this problem, some people believe that education is the way of reducing the consumption of fast foods. There is another genre of people who thinks that only educating will not work. In my opinion, only educating people will not prove to be enough to stop them from consumption of junk foods.

If we talk about Education, it can undoubtedly help people to change their perspective regarding junk food consumption. Education can be used to spread awareness regarding the negative impacts of the consumption of processed foods. People should be made aware of the contents of junk food. The oil used is old and the ingredients used are not fresh. Every processed and junk food has lots of fat, preservatives, and cholesterol content. These foods, therefore, are rich in calories but provide negligible amounts of nutrition. They are also harmful to the internal organs of the body. 

Over-consumption of junk food can result in several diseases, for example, heart disease, cancer, obesity, and diabetes. Some of these diseases can even prove to be fatal. A recent survey conducted by the Guardian Newspaper of America (GNA) found that 30 percent of adolescents started consuming homemade meals after being mentioned to be obese. This proves that education and awareness regarding junk food will improve the lifestyle of people. People will avoid junk food more if they are aware of the consequences.

This will work but mass education alone cannot bring about a huge change. The lifestyle of people has made them dependent on junk foods. Most people tend to have a very busy schedule and thus, do not have enough time to prepare a healthy meal. They go for frozen foods or junk foods. Processed foods are, therefore, preferred as they can be prepared faster and more easily. Many office goers favor junk foods due to their convenience and portability. Hence, only education will not help. I believe that the government should impose higher taxes on junk food. There should be strict legal action that will have an immediate impact on consumer behavior. In conclusion, I believe that some strict rules regarding the stoppage of junk foods will help in reducing consumption.

Band 7 IELTS Essay

The consumption of junk food has become quite common in the 21st century. However, its increased consumption might have adverse impacts on the health of individuals. Some people think that education alone will not be able to solve the problem of increased consumption of junk foods. However, I completely disagree with this notion. My reasons for the same have been explained in the following paragraphs.

Many people across the globe indulge in the consumption of junk foods. This is because processed foods take a lot less time to prepare. This is an important point that needs to be considered in the fast-paced world of the present times.

For example, several intellectual officers prefer junk foods to homemade meals due to their convenience and portability. Several measures taken up by the Government, for example, increasing taxation schemes on junk foods, have proved to be effective only to a certain extent.

Education can prove to be a useful tool in curbing junk food consumption by people. Mass education would give an insight into the constituents of junk foods. For example, people would know that processed foods are mostly made up of salt, sugar, and preservatives. It would also help people to realize the harmful effects of junk food consumption. It can enlighten them about the fatal diseases, for example, cancer, heart diseases, diabetes, and obesity, that might result from the over-consumption of processed foods. Thus, it would help people to become more alert regarding their food intake. For example, according to a survey conducted by the Guardian Newspaper of America (GNA) in 2019, about 30 percent of adolescents switched to homemade meals after being declared to be obese and realizing that they were prone to getting heart diseases in the future.

Additionally, in my opinion, educating the masses regarding nutrition levels would have a more long-lasting impact on the people, in general, as compared to other measures, for example, imposing a higher taxation scheme on junk food.

In conclusion, it can be said that educating the masses would bring a change in the lifestyle of the people. This would be beneficial to people of all ages and professions. It would have a wider and more permanent impact.

Band 6 IELTS Essay

Over the past decade, the eating habits of people have changed tremendously. Junk food has emerged as the new favorite of all youngsters and adolescents. However, the consumption of fast food greatly hampers the health of individuals. Some people opine that proper education can help reduce the consumption of fast food. However, in my opinion, other methods are also required to curb the consumption of junk food.

Education plays an important role in enlightening people regarding the harmful effects of fast food consumption. The educational institutions have incorporated topics, for example, healthy eating habits in the school curriculum. Teaching children about junk food and its possible consequences can be beneficial for society. The children would realize that the consumption of processed foods can lead to the development of fatal diseases, for example, cancer, heart disease, diabetes, and obesity. Thus, it would help the children to follow a healthy lifestyle from a young age. For example, according to a survey conducted by the Guardian Newspaper of America (GNA) in 2019, about 30 percent of adolescents switched to homemade meals after realizing that they were obese and thus, were more prone to heart diseases.

However, education alone cannot change the lifestyle and behavior of consumers. Many people prefer processed food to homemade meals because the former is easier and faster to cook. This is important as most people in the present-day world have a busy schedule and hardly have time to prepare healthy food. Thus, companies should try to reduce the workload as well as provide hygienic and healthy food options in their cafeterias to promote good dietary habits of the people. Such a culture would greatly benefit a huge section of the population.

Additionally, the companies responsible for manufacturing junk foods could use more healthy options while preparing these foods. For example, companies could use fewer preservatives in their processed foods. This would greatly benefit the health of all individuals in society.

The Government could also take steps, for example, imposing higher taxation schemes, to curb junk food consumption. Such strict legal actions would have a strong impact on consumer behavior. The people would restrain from buying junk food due to their high prices.

In conclusion, it can be said that mass education along with other measures must be used to reduce the consumption of fast food by people.
